MRM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2021 in Review
4 of the 5,695 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in MEDIROM Healthcare Technologies (MRM) for Q1 2021, worth a combined $1.13M — up 11% from $1.02M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 2 funds opened new MRM positions and 0 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 0 added to existing stakes and 1 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Citadel Advisors, opening a new position worth an estimated $248K. The largest seller was UBS Group, cutting an estimated $7.15K.
